Office 2004 printing problem Intel Mac

[Green, Peter]Peter Green - 07:01am Nov 16, 2007 PST

When I print from Word with the latest driver for a Xerox Phaser 6110 I get two problems, that neither Microsoft or Xerox's support can resolve. Office is fine under 10.4 and trying that copy on my Intel Mac produces the same problem as using a different copy.

First the mini-preview screen in Print is blank. Second when printing I get an error message saying the margins are beyond the print area, they are not. If I select fix, the margins go from around 25mm to 300mm, and a blank sheet is printed.

Word and Xerox support tell me they have not heard of anyone else having this problem, which appeared on my new Intel PowerBook when I first used it and has persisted when, a few days later, I upgraded to Leopard.

Printing from Photoshop, Acrobat, Firefox and Mail are fine.

Re: Office 2004 printing problem Intel Mac

Have you updated Office 2004 to its newest version?

Microsoft has published several patches that have to be installed one after another. I think the current version is 11.3.9. The "AutoUpdate" function might fail with Leopard, in this case you should be able to download the fixes from Microsoft's Mactopia web site manually.

This fixed the Office printing problems for me.
